UPDATE 3:30 pm: The Quad County Hazmat Team made entry into the structure utilizing Class A hazmat suits. This incident has been determined to not be of environmental concern. No injuries were reported during this incident. The property will be turned over to the property manager and a contracted hazardous material clean-up crew at approximately 5 pm tonight.

The Douglas County East Fork Fire District responded at 10:07 a.m. Wednesday to a report of a hazardous material spill at 1180 Angela Court, Minden. Upon arrival fire personnel located unknown hazardous materials inside an abandoned warehouse.
East Fork Fire requested assistance from the Quad County Hazmat Team, Which comprises of Carson City Fire, Storey County Fire, Lyon County Fire and Douglas County.
During the initial assessment, fire crews located two different types of acid. Crews are taking precautionary measures to insure that no continuing leaks from the containers inside the building.
Several surrounding businesses have been evacuated and Nowlin Road has been closed at this time, until further notice. Crews anticipate being on scene for several hours. Clean up of the site is being coordinated within the response of the Quad County Hazmat Team.
No injuries or exposures to personnel at this time.
